This matter comes before the Court on Plaintiff’s Motion for Summary Judgment, [R.
16], and the Commissioner’s Unopposed Motion for Entry of Judgment with Remand under
Sentence Four of 42 U.S.C. § 405(g), [R. 18]. Plaintiff’s Motion and Brief in Support of Motion
for Summary Judgment, [R. 16; R. 16-2], requests the Court enter a judgment under sentence
four of 42 U.S.C. § 404(g) reversing the Commissioner’s final decision with a remand for a
rehearing for further administrative proceedings. [R. 16-2 at 15-6]. Sentence four of 42 U.S.C. §
405(g) states, “The court shall have power to enter, upon the pleadings and transcripts of the
record, a judgment affirming, modifying, or reversing the decision of the Commissioner of
Social Security, with or without remanding the cause for a rehearing.” In lieu of a response to
Plaintiff’s Motion for Summary Judgment, [R. 16], the Commissioner has filed an Unopposed
Motion for Entry of Judgment with Remand under Sentence Four of 42 U.S.C. § 405(g), [R. 18],
requesting the Court “enter an order reversing and remanding this case for additional
administrative proceedings.” [R. 18 at 1]. The Commissioner has “conferred with counsel for
Plaintiff, who stated that Plaintiff has no objection to the relief sought in [the Commissioner’s]
motion.” [Id.] Having considered the matter fully, and being otherwise sufficiently advised,
IT IS ORDERED as follows:
1. Pursuant to sentence four of 42 U.S.C. § 405(g), the Commissioner’s Unopposed
Motion for Entry of Judgment with Remand under Sentence Four of 42 U.S.C. §
405(g), [R. 18], is GRANTED;
2. Plaintiff’s Motion for Summary Judgment, [R. 16], is DENIED AS MOOT; and
3. Pursuant to Federal Rules of Civil Procedure 58(a), judgment reversing the
Commissioner’s Administrative Decision and remanding this case to the
Commissioner for additional administrative proceedings shall be entered by separate
order.
